Will&Grace's Sean Hayes hosts smartless?

Will & Grace 's Sean Hayes is the latest major talent to join the fray with his new podcast Smartless, which he co-hosts with longtime buddies Jason Bateman and Will Arnett. "We've all been friends for over 20 years."

What is smartless podcast about?

SmartLess "SmartLess" with Jason Bateman, Sean Hayes, & Will Arnett is a podcast that connects and unites people from all walks of life to learn about shared experiences through thoughtful dialogue and organic hilarity. A nice surprise: in each episode of SmartLess, one of the hosts reveals his mystery guest to the other two.

What happened SmartLess podcast?

In June 2021, the podcast was acquired by Amazon.com, Inc. for around US$80 million. With the deal, the podcast will be made available on Amazon Music and Wondery+ one week before other podcast and streaming platforms....SmartLessProviderWonderyWebsitewww.smartless.com11 more rows

Is SmartLess podcast popular?

“SmartLess” has amassed an audience of millions since its debut last July, and is one of the few new podcasts to rank among the most popular shows in the U.S. Lists of the top podcasts are typically dominated by ones that are at least four or five years old.

Ryan Reynolds

Listen to Blake Lively’s husband gush about her after he catches Bateman, Hayes, Arnett on his humble, Canadian beginnings before finding fame on Two Guys and a Girl. The trio discuss Ryan Reynolds lengthy superhero catalogue as well as his numerous business escapades with Aviation American Gin, Mint Mobile, and even a Welsh football club.

George Clooney

We may be biased, as this is Dax’s favorite episode of “SmartLess,” but how can you go wrong with George Clooney? Clooney isn’t known for being too open about his life, but he’s willing to share all of it on “SmartLess.” The actor and philanthropist gives you an inside look at his life like you won’t hear anywhere else.

Tina Fey

Are there enough words to describe Tina Fey? The actor, writer, director, producer, and unbreakable Mean Girl is on the podcast to promote her new show Girls5eva and talk about how she got to where she is today.

Will Ferrell

The Will Ferrell joins the trio and threatens every single one of their jobs with just how funny he is. Apparently, after watching his father, a musician, go through the ups and downs of the entertainment industry, Ferrell was determined that his future contained a stable job that required he carry a briefcase into an office.

Adam Sandler

After being hired as a writer on SNL, Adam Sandler quickly rose up to be a featured player on the show, and the rest is history. While hearing about all of his legendary films is surely entertaining, he dives deep into what it’s like to be an actor in the volatile entertainment industry.

Jennifer Aniston

Jennifer Aniston explains why actors should never announce their retirement, why she didn’t do Leprechaun 2, and what makes her such a great party host. The “SmartLess” men try to push her into more directorial roles (something she has excelled in before) and discuss some of her favorite projects she’s ever worked on. Yes, Friends is one of them.

Ricky Gervais

Ricky Gervais is simultaneously one of the funniest and the most serious men on the planet. Known for being an original cast member of The Office as well as his scathing remarks as the host of the Golden Globes, the uber-talented comedian and actor drops jokes and truth-bombs all over this episode.
